How Has the Obstetrics And Gynecology (OB-GYN) Electronic Health Record (EHR) Market Growth Performance Trended Historically, And What Lies Ahead?
The scale of the electronic health record (EHR) market for obstetrics and gynecology (OB-GYN) has seen a significant rise in recent times. It is projected to expand from a value of $1.88 billion in 2024 to $2.08 billion in 2025,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 10.5%. The increment in the historic era is due to factors such as regulatory adherence, targeted features addressing women’s health, superior data illustration, patient involvement and betterment of patient care coordination.
In the upcoming years, the market for electronic health records (EHR) in obstetrics and gynecology (OB-GYN) is predicted to witness robust growth. The market value is projected to reach $2.89 billion in 2029 with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.6%. This growth during the predicted period can be credited to the amalgamation with telehealth services, progression in artificial intelligence, adoption of interoperability requirements, continued regulatory changes, and patient-oriented care models. Leading trends for the forecast period encompass incorporation of remote monitoring and wearables, transition to digital healthcare records, integration of telehealth in prenatal care, incorporation of distance monitoring devices, regulatory adherence, and data protection.

What External and Internal Drivers Are Contributing to the Growth of the Obstetrics And Gynecology (OB-GYN) Electronic Health Record (EHR) Market?
The upsurge in demand for all-inclusive healthcare solutions is anticipated to accelerate the growth of the electronic health record (EHR) market in obstetrics and gynecology (OB-GYN). The phrase “integrated healthcare solutions” pertains to holistic plans, methods, and systems that aim to enhance the organization, productivity, and effectiveness of healthcare services through smooth connection of the varied components of the healthcare arrangement. These incorporated EHR systems may facilitate remote surveillance for pregnancies at high-risk or recovery after surgery, enabling OB-GYN specialists to meticulously monitor the health status and vital signs of patients. This could result in prompt interventions and improved results. According to the Office of the National Coordinator for Health Information Technology (ONC), a federal entity based in the US, there has been an increase in the adoption of EHRs among office-based physicians to 78% in April 2022, a rise from 72% in 2021. Hence, this elevated demand for all-inclusive healthcare solutions propels the expansion of the electronic health record (EHR) market in obstetrics and gynecology (OB-GYN).

Which Geographic Areas Hold the Strongest Growth Potential in the Obstetrics And Gynecology (OB-GYN) Electronic Health Record (EHR) Market?
North America was the largest region in the obstetrics and gynecology (OB-GYN) electronic health record (EHR) market in 2024. Asia-Pacific is expected to be the fastest-growing region in the forecast period. What Long-Term Trends Are Transforming the Competitive Landscape of the Obstetrics And Gynecology (OB-GYN) Electronic Health Record (EHR) Market?
Key players in the OB-GYN electronic health record (EHR) market are capitalizing on the development of sophisticated electronic health records, like generative AI technologies, to boost their market gains. These innovative AI tools grant health care professionals access to voice command capabilities for setting up consultations and conducting payment transactions. For example, in September 2023, Oracle Corporation, a computer tech firm based in the US, introduced Generative AI instruments allied with EHR platforms that facilitate automated transcription, schedule management, and organization of lab visits. These newfangled generative AI tools also offer an feature for getting generative AI responses to different medical queries. Medical practitioners utilize these generative AI tools to relay patient data via the messaging platform.

What Is the Definition of the Obstetrics And Gynecology (OB-GYN) Electronic Health Record (EHR) Market?
Obstetrics and gynecology (OB-GYN) electronic health record (EHR) refers to a specialized electronic health record system designed specifically for healthcare providers in obstetrics and gynecology. It is a digital platform or software application that facilitates the electronic storage, retrieval, and management of patient health information related to women’s reproductive health, including pregnancy, childbirth, gynecological care, and related medical services.
